Java中字符串转整数(int)的4种常用方法及Python实现对比

创始人
2025-03-07 16:30:12
0 次浏览
0 评论

string转int的方法

四个主要方法是1 int.parase()是一个正方形转换的转换; 如果字符串为空,则将理性异常抛弃; .toint3 2 与int. -parase相似,但实际上,int.parase被Convert.Toint3 2 称为内部。
3 .Int.triparase(字符串,outputnum)类似于Int. -Parase(String),但不会产生异常。
4 (int)是演员转换。

在java中将string类型转换为int类型的方法有哪些?

有很多方法可以将线的类型转换为Java中INT的类型。
2 使用`integer.parseint()`,请小心提出``numberFormateXception''的例外,尤其是如果无法正确分析该行作为全数字。
3 为避免例外,您可以使用`integer.valueof()`方法,该方法将线转换为集成对象而不是转换操作的直接执行。
4 对于ApacheCommons库的用户,您可以使用`nmumbutils.toint()方法进行转换,这也可以处理异常。
5 此外,Apachecommons库还提供了适用于创建整数对象的方法`numberutils.CreateInteger()`方法。
6 . gouay库中的ints.trarse()方法还提供了一种安全的转换方法,试图将线路转换为整数,如果转换失败,它将返回“ null”。
7 最后,在Java9 的前面,`integer.decode()方法也是转换选项之一,但是从Java9 开始,不建议使用此方法。
因此,根据项目的要求和环境,开发人员可以将相应的线方法选择为整数,以确保代码的稳定性和安全性。

python如何将字符串类型转换为整型?

在Python中,有两种通用方法可以将线更改为整数中的整数,我使用质量库的ATOI函数:注意:Into in in函数。
字符串。
因此,标准Python开发人员无法实现方法。
2 使用内置INT函数:步骤:定义字符串变量包含数字,为tt ='5 5 5 转换:直接调用int任务以将字符串变量交叉到参数到ts = int。
结果:整数整数编号存储在可变TS中,目前拼写TS的类型。
根据该方法,建议直接使用Python的内置INT函数在整数上更改字符串,因为它与Python的标志体验直接相符。

Java中 string 转 int 怎么转 ,不能用强制类型转换

在Java编程中,将电线转换为完整数是一个常见的操作。
在这里,我们在不使用铸件的情况下探索两种方法。
首先,我们有以下示例:strings =“ 1 2 3 4 5 ”; 方法1 :遍历完整的方法.parseint():integer.parseint(s)将字符串直接转换为整数。
此方法简洁明了,适用于大多数情况。
代码如下:inti = integer.parseint(s); 方法2 :使用完整的方法.valueof(),然后调用intevalue():integer.valueof(s)方法将字符串转换为完整的对象,然后调用Invivalry方法()以获得集成的值。
在处理巨大价值时,此方法更安全。
代码如下:inti = integer.valuef(s).intvalue(); 尽管这两种方法都可以应用字符串到integer,但是完整的方法.parseint()更简洁,而Integration.valueof()。
Intvalue()提供了其他安全性。
选择哪种方法取决于特定的要求和上下文。
例如,如果字符串包含非数字字符,则integer.parseint()会引发形式的形式,而integer.valueof()。
Invalue()返回0或NULL,具体取决于实现。
因此,当您可能遇到非法贡献时,建议使用完整的方法.valueof()。
intvalue()。
此外,完整的method.valueof()还返回一个完整的缓存对象,该对象可以在处理频繁的转换时提高性能。
但是,兴趣parseint()通常更有效地转换一次。
简而言之,根据特定方案将字符串变成整数的正确方法可以确保代码的耐用性和性能。
希望这些示例和解释可以帮助您更好地理解和应用两种方法。

用java怎么把字符串转成int类型呢?

1 首先,它创建了字符串类型编号的数组,如下图所示。
2 如下图所示。
3 执行中的程序的结果如下图所示。
4
热门文章
1
Java字符串分割技巧:轻松获取逗号前的... java任意一个字符串,当它碰到第一个逗号时,返回逗号前面的字符串,例如:str...

2
SQL多表连接查询全解析:JOIN语句应... sql多表关联查询在执行SQL多表连接查询时,可以使用JOIN语句将多个表连接在...

3
Java中字符串类型详解:String与... 变量有字符类型,为什么没有字符串类型??基本类型:charshort、int、l...

4
JavaSE与JavaEE:从基础到企业... javase 和javaee的区别?JavaSE和JavaEE...

5
Java程序员面试必知:核心技术问答与技... java编程程序员技术面试常见面试?随着互联网的不断发展,Java开发已经成为很...

6
Java.exe与Javaw.exe:区... 程序中java和javaw有什么区别java和javaw的区别:两者都是Java...

7
深入解析:Java中的javax包及其与... JAVA导入时,什么是javax?awt是java1.0,swing是java2...

8
Java基础教程:深入理解File和Pa... java中if(!file.exists())什么意思?”“在Java >...

9
Java字符串搜索与位置定位技巧解析 在java中求一个字符串在另一个字符串中多次出现的位置。用indexOf方法怎么...

10
Java静态资源加载机制解析:静态方法与... java静态资源(静态方法,静态属性)是程序一运行就加载到jvm中,还是当被调用...